Experimental
Experimental refers to a method or approach characterized by conducting controlled tests or trials to explore hypotheses and observe outcomes.
Random Assignment
A method used in experiments to equally distribute participants across various group treatments, ensuring that each group is statistically similar at the start.
Manipulating Factors
Variables that researchers deliberately change or manipulate in an experiment to see if they have an effect on some other variable.
Confounding Variable
An outside influence that changes the effect of a dependent and independent variable on each other, potentially skewing the results of a study.
